Continental Extreme Contact Force looks to be an awesome RS4 alternative. I haven't had a chance to try them yet but by all accounts and reviews they're a little quicker than the RS4 with the same kind of long life and resistance to overheating.
Recently replaced my worn out 18 inch Primaxys (36000 miles) with the Continental DWS06s. It looks like a 5-10% efficiency drop versus the stock tires. I think they are a little quieter on the highway though. Bumps do have a reverb sound the stocks didn't have.
Had the DWS and MXM4s on a 07 Passat 4Mo wagon. Destroyed the Conti's in 27K, the Michelins looked new at 25K. I won't buy the DWS again for my current 13 CC 4Mo.
